Язык и шрифты

Локаль

Добавьте системную локаль en_US, она нужна для правильной работы, например, zsh.

1

Отредактируйте конфигурацию:

sudo nano /etc/locale.gen
2

Найдите и раскомментируйте строку en_US.UTF-8 UTF-8:

Пример
...
#en_SG ISO-8859-1
en_US.UTF-8 UTF-8
#en_US ISO-8859-1
...
3

Обновите локали:

sudo locale-gen

Исправление переключения раскладки в играх:

1
sudo nano /etc/environment
2
XKB_DEFAULT_LAYOUT=us,ru
XKB_DEFAULT_OPTIONS=grp:alt_shift_toggle

Шрифты

Установите базовый набор шрифтов:

aura -S --needed adobe-source-sans-pro-fonts ttf-dejavu ttf-opensans noto-fonts freetype2 terminus-font ttf-bitstream-vera ttf-dejavu ttf-droid ttf-fira-mono ttf-fira-sans ttf-freefont ttf-inconsolata ttf-liberation libertinus-font

Набор шрифтов для терминала:

aura -S nerd-fonts

Или установите все шрифты:

aura -A all-repository-fonts

Шрифты Windows

Дополнительно можно добавить шрифты из Windows 11.

1

Скачайте архив:

2

Распакуйте архив и скопируйте папку windows в домашнюю папку:

~/.local/share/fonts
3

Обновите кэш шрифтов:

fc-cache -v

Проверка орфографии

Системная проверка орфографии, аналогичная той, что есть в windows. Подчёркивает слова с ашибками.

aura -S --needed hunspell hunspell-ru hunspell-en_us


Одной командой
aura -S --needed adobe-source-sans-pro-fonts ttf-dejavu ttf-opensans noto-fonts freetype2 terminus-font ttf-bitstream-vera ttf-dejavu ttf-droid ttf-fira-mono ttf-fira-sans ttf-freefont ttf-inconsolata ttf-liberation libertinus-font nerd-fonts hunspell hunspell-ru hunspell-en_us

Last updated